Korean street food offers a delightful array of flavors and textures, especially during the winter months. From savory snacks to sweet treats, these dishes are deeply embedded in the country's culinary traditions.

Savory and Hearty Winter Staples

Simmered fish cakes on sticks are a beloved winter street food in Korea. Served in a light, warm broth, they provide a comforting and quick meal option for those on the go. The fish cakes are tender and flavorful, making them a perfect snack to ward off the cold.

Grab-and-go rice rolls, known as kimbap, are filled with a variety of ingredients such as vegetables, egg, and meat. These rolls are light yet filling, offering a balanced and convenient snack that is ideal for busy days or quick bites between meals.

Sweet and Indulgent Street Desserts

A popular street dessert is warm pancakes stuffed with brown sugar, nuts, and cinnamon. These pancakes are crispy on the outside and soft on the inside, delivering a sweet and aromatic experience that is especially comforting in cooler weather.

Fish-shaped waffle snacks are another favorite, typically filled with sweet red bean paste or custard. Best enjoyed hot off the pan, these waffles are chewy and sweet, providing a delightful treat that appeals to both children and adults.

Spicy and Addictive Snacks

Chewy rice cakes cooked in a spicy sweet gochujang sauce, known as Tteokbokki, are bold, comforting, and wildly addictive. This dish is a staple in Korean street food, offering a perfect balance of heat and sweetness that keeps people coming back for more.

Extra crispy fried chicken is often coated in spicy, soy-garlic, or honey butter sauces. Juicy on the inside and crispy on the outside, this dish has gained international fame for its irresistible texture and flavor combinations.

Quick and Comforting Noodle Dishes

Instant noodles elevated with eggs, cheese, scallions, or kimchi are quick, spicy, and comforting. This dish showcases how simple ingredients can be transformed into a hearty meal, perfect for a fast and satisfying snack.

Spiral cut potatoes deep-fried on skewers are dusted with various seasonings, making them crunchy, fun, and very street food chic. They are a popular choice for those looking for a playful and tasty snack.

Beyond Dark and Milk: Exploring Chocolate Varieties

Moving beyond the familiar dark and milk chocolate, there are numerous types of chocolate that many people may not know exist. These include white chocolate, which lacks cocoa solids but is rich in cocoa butter, and ruby chocolate, known for its natural pink color and berry-like flavor. Other varieties include blond chocolate, which is caramelized white chocolate, and couverture chocolate, prized by chefs for its high cocoa butter content and smooth texture. Exploring these types can enhance one's appreciation for the diverse world of chocolate.
